NRW Regional Data: South East Wales Non-sensitive species

Dataset homepage

Citation

South East Wales Biodiversity Records Centre (2023). NRW Regional Data: South East Wales Non-sensitive species. Occurrence dataset https://doi.org/10.15468/g7xxs8 accessed via GBIF.org on 2023-01-28.

Description

A collation of species records (excluding sensitive species) derived from Natural Resources Wales (formerly Countryside Council for Wales), South and East Region paper files.

Purpose

To mobilise a valuable data resource in order to provide baseline data to inform conservation work, research, site management and decision-making within CCW and externally.

Quality Control

The majority of the records were created by CCW staff, or qualified contractors and are generally of a good standard. These records have not been subject to systematic verification. The computerisation of these records has been subject to validation. The spatial reference (grid reference) has been validated. Data should be checked against original sources before use in contentious circumstance.

Method steps

  1. This dataset was created from species records extracted, computerised and collated from paper records held at CCW’s Regional office files. The work was carried out under contract by SEWBReC Staff Members, Jenny Sneddon, Rebecca Johnson, Lindsay Bamforth, Alice Britt and Elaine Wright, from 2005 to 2010, as part of CCW’s Data Mobilisation Project. Offices covered were Cardiff and Swanesa. The material from which records were derived included the following: reports, site registers, recording cards, protected site condition assessments, Phase 1 and Phase 2 habitat surveys, other general survey work and records of casual observations. Numerous biological recording techniques and survey methodologies were used in the collection of these records. Some of the records were produced by CCW staff or by qualified contractors working on CCW’s behalf whilst some records have been provided by third parties, or derived from documents, surveys or datasets produced by others, but held in CCW files. Due to the nature of the files and the lack of documentation it is impossible to determine what proportion of the records within the dataset are CCW owned against third party data.
